## Pagination in the Ledgerly public API

All list endpoints use cursor pagination: pass `cursor` from the previous response's `next` field, and `limit` up to 100. Offsets were removed in v3 — anything still sending `offset` gets a 400, so check release notes for partner comms before each cut. The pagination smoke suite runs against the sandbox tenant and needs an API credential with read scope to page through fixtures. Append that credential to the suite's env file on the next line.

env line for yahaf-kageg: VAULT_KEY5=978f5

Subject: Flagwright cut-over — done

Hi support folks,

Quick recap: we finished the cut-over from the old toggle service to Flagwright last night. All flags migrated, the legacy dashboard is read-only, and rollout percentages now update within seconds instead of minutes. If a customer reports a stale flag, check Flagwright first — the old system won't change anything anymore. Tickets about missing flags should go to the Platform queue. For reference when debugging, the production settings we cut over with are as follows.

service settings:
ralael:
  pin: 7453
  tenant: zorath
  seal: seal_087806e4
  metrics_host: metrics.ralael.paliqworks.example
  standby_team: fraath
  escalation: praok-istiel
  nonce: 10e083

## Slimkiln Image Variables

Slimkiln strips debug tooling from Harrowfen service images before promotion. Relevant env vars: SLIMKILN_PROFILE (minimal|standard), KEEP_SHELL (bool, default false), and SCAN_ON_TRIM (bool; security requires true in all promoted builds). Reviewers should confirm KEEP_SHELL is false and that trimmed layers contain no package managers. Because the trimmer must push verified layers to the sealed registry, its push credential is defined in trim.env on the line that follows this paragraph.

sealed setting: RELAY_SECRET3=a28